Abstract

PURPOSE:To prevent defective molding for edge, by providing an elastic substance for a part corresponding to the edge of a top metallic mold constituting a molding device for a diaphragm. CONSTITUTION:A waved part 11 is formed at the circumference of a bottom metallic mold 9 having a recess 10 of inverse circular truncated cone at the center. An upper metallic mold 12 has a projection 13 of inverse circular cone shape at the lower center and an elastic substance 15 such as silicon system rubber with a waved part 14 is coupled with a circumference of the projection 13. Through this constitution, a sheet having a thin edge 2 and a thick cone 1 is set on a metallic mold 9, the metallic mold 12 is dropped and the elastic substance 15 of the metallic mold 12 contacts the edge 2 to form the edge 2 in waved shape. Further, the cone part 1 is molded through the dropping of the metallic mold 12.

D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a molding device for a speaker diaphragm in which edge portions and cone portions have different surface thicknesses.

In general, a speaker diaphragm is formed with a cone portion 1 and an edge portion 2 having different surface thicknesses, as shown in FIG. That is, the configuration is such that the surface thickness of the edge portion 2 is made sufficiently thinner than the surface thickness of the cone portion 1 to increase compliance and allow the cone portion 1 to vibrate sufficiently.

Conventionally, a molding apparatus for such a speaker diaphragm was constructed as shown in FIG. In other words, a lower mold 6 having a truncated conical recess 3 and a corrugated portion 4 on the periphery of the recess 3, a truncated conical protrusion 6 and a periphery of the convex 60. A sheet consisting of an upper mold 8 having a corrugated portion 7 and having an edge portion 2 and a cone portion 1 having different surface thicknesses is placed on the lower mold 6. Then, the stopper die 8 is lowered and molded into a predetermined shape.

In this case, the truncated conical convex portion of the upper mold 8 hits the cone portion 1 and is therefore molded first, and the wavy portion 7 of the upper mold 8 does not appear on the edge portion 2 with a thin surface thickness. Become. That is, the gap H between the thickness finishing mold 8 and the lower mold 6 of the cone portion 2 is opened.

For this reason, molding defects in the edge portion 2 tend to occur, making it impossible to obtain a stable speaker diaphragm.

The present invention eliminates the above-mentioned conventional drawbacks, and aims to provide a speaker diaphragm molding device that can obtain a stable speaker diaphragm without molding defects. It is.

In order to achieve the above object, the present invention has a structure in which an elastic body is provided in the part corresponding to the edge part of the upper mold, and the elastic body first hits the edge part and then molds the edge part. The present invention relates to a speaker diaphragm molding device that molds a cone portion.

Hereinafter, an embodiment of the present invention will be explained with reference to FIG. 3. 9
The lower mold has an inverted truncated conical recess 10 in the center of its upper surface, and a corrugated part 11 is formed at the periphery of this recess 1o.

In contrast to the lower mold 9, the upper mold 12 has an inverted truncated cone-shaped convex part 13 at the center of the lower surface, and a silicone rubber or urethane rubber having a corrugated part 14 at the periphery of this convex part 13. An elastic body 16 made of rubber or the like is bonded together.

With this configuration, when a sheet with a thin edge part 2 and a thick cone part 1 is set on the lower mold 9 and the upper mold 12 is lowered, the elastic body 16 of the stopper mold 12 comes into contact with the edge part 2. contact,
First, the edge portion 2 is formed into a wave shape. After that, upper mold 1
The cone portion 1 is formed by the lowering of the cone portion 2.

Since the speaker diaphragm molding apparatus of the present invention is configured as described above, it is possible to reliably mold sheets with any difference in surface thickness between the cone portion and the edge portion, thereby producing a stable speaker diaphragm. This method is of great industrial value because it does not cause molding defects and has a high product yield.
